Quick answer
Common Peugeot 2008 tyre size references include 215/65R16, 215/60R17 and 215/55R18, depending on grade and wheel package. Always confirm your exact vehicle's tyre placard, current tyres and required load/speed rating before ordering.
Common Peugeot 2008 tyre sizes
| Common tyre size | Fitment note |
|---|---|
| 215/65R16 | Common 16-inch reference size on some entry packages; good sidewall for comfort. |
| 215/60R17 | Common 17-inch reference size for balanced comfort and handling. |
| 215/55R18 | Common 18-inch reference size on higher grades; check load and speed rating. |
Fitment notes before ordering
The safest way to order tyres for a Peugeot 2008 is to check three things together:
- the tyre placard on the vehicle
- the current tyre sidewall size, load index and speed rating
- the wheel size and any previous aftermarket fitment changes
This matters because a size like 215/65R16 only describes part of the fitment. The correct load rating, speed rating, rim width, wheel offset and rolling diameter also affect safety, compliance, ride comfort and tyre wear.
Choosing tyres for Adelaide use
For Peugeot 2008 owners around Adelaide, the right tyre usually depends on how the vehicle is used. A city commuter may prioritise quiet running and comfort, while drivers using the Adelaide Hills, freeway or longer SA country roads may want stronger wet grip, heat resistance and braking stability.
When comparing replacement tyres, check:
- wet braking and cornering confidence
- road noise on coarse-chip roads
- ride comfort on larger wheel packages
- XL or higher load rating requirements where specified
- even wear across all four tyres
- whether the vehicle needs SUV, EV-ready or manufacturer-specific tyre characteristics

Why wheel alignment matters
Modern SUVs, EVs and European vehicles can wear tyre shoulders quickly if the alignment is out. If your Peugeot 2008 has uneven wear, a steering wheel that sits off-centre, vibration or pulling, book a wheel alignment Adelaide check when fitting new tyres.
Alignment helps protect the new tyres and keeps the vehicle stable under braking, lane changes and wet-road driving.

Can I change wheel size on a Peugeot 2008?
Sometimes, but the replacement setup must suit rolling diameter, wheel width, load rating, speed rating, clearance and legal requirements. Professional fitment advice is recommended before changing sizes.
Do I need a wheel alignment with new Peugeot 2008 tyres?
Yes, if the old tyres have uneven shoulder wear, the steering wheel is off-centre, or the vehicle pulls to one side. Alignment helps protect the new tyres and improves stability.
